Main commands
* Commander of Group in the Second Brigade Missile Frigates[ 1989-1993
* Commander of Second Brigade of Boats][ 1993-1997
* Chief of Operations of Red Sea Fleet][ 1997-2000
* Commander of Matrouh Naval Base][ 2000-2004
* Commander of Red Sea Fleet][ 2004-2008
* Commander-in-Chief of Alexandria Naval Base and Mediterranean Fleet][ 2008-2011
* Chief of Naval Operations][ 2011-2012
* Chief of staff of the ]Egyptian Navy
The Egyptian Navy ( ar, القوات البحرية المصرية, El-Quwwāt el-Bahareya el-Miṣriyya, Egyptian Navy Forces), also known as the Egyptian Naval Force, is the maritime branch of the Egyptian Armed Forces. It is the largest navy ...
[ 2012-
